Pagi
A language of Papua New Guinea
- ISO 639
- pgi
- Alternate Names
- Bembi, Pagei
- Population
- 2,140 (2003 SIL).
- Location:
- Sandaun province: Vanimo district, Bewani subdistrict, east and southeast of Kilmeri [kih] language area. 5 villages.
- Language Status
- 6a (Vigorous).
- Classification
- Border, Bewani
- Dialects
- Western Pagi (Bewani), Eastern Pagi (Imbinis). Related to Kilmeri [kih] and Ningera [nby].
- Language Use
- All domains except in church and with outsiders. Used by all. All also use Tok Pisin [tpi].
- Language Resources
- OLAC resources in and about Pagi
- Writing
- Unwritten [Qaax].
